Eat The Whistle is a NEW Amiga soccer game with many features:

- System friendly. Run on any amiga, also on clones, in multitasking.

- World cup, leagues, cups with real teams (with slightly modified names).

- Spoken comment (in the CD-ROM version).

- Works with gfx boards and also with AHI + sound cards.

- Time synchronized, faster CPU get faster framerate but not faster gameplay.

- Already implemented 0, 1 & 2 players mode, not yet ready but planned 3 & 4
  players mode (via 4 joy adaptors or keyboard).

- Control via Joystick, CD32 compatible joypad (on joypad the control is
  more advanced and very similar to the Playstation's ISSPro control),
  two buttons joystick or keyboard.

- Very intuitive control method with acceleration/deceleration.

- More than 550 frames of animations for the players, 300 for the goalkeeper,
  100 for the refree and a lot of other graphics.

- 30 different fields, including muddy, frozen and wet (actually only one 
  included in the demo version to contain the archive size).

- Fouls, corners, throw-in with an intuitive control system.

- Role playing. (You can play a match as the whole team or only as a
  player).

- About every thing in the game is configurable via intuitive menus.

- Game Tactics and tactic editor.

- Heading and other special shots with intuitive controls.

- Team players (with individual stats, correct shirts and skin colour) and team editor.

- Arcade-like actions for "arcade mode" (powerups, bonuses... something like
  speedball II).

- Replays (with load/save option).
